Edge wrinkling in elastically supported pre-stressed incompressible isotropic plates [PDF]
The equations governing the appearance of flexural static perturbations at the edge of a semi-infinite thin elastic isotropic plate, subjected to a state of homogeneous bi-axial pre-stress, are derived and solved.

Elastic–Plastic Transition in Iron: Structural and Thermodynamic Features [PDF]
The structural and thermodynamic features of the elastic–plastic transition in armco iron and its plastic deformation are studied. Energy storage in iron is shown to have a nonlinear character and be accompanied by wavelike heat dissipation.

Elektryczne modelowanie sprężystego podłoża
The author presents three models of an elastic foundation and the corresponding electric systems. The adjustment of the foundation is represented by the current, the deflection by the voltage and the elastic constants by electric resistances.
